Our Action

Our actions were not playing video-games for 25 days and we documented our challenge every 4 days. We talked about how we felt, what we did and what was challenging. We also went to many classes and asked them if they wanted to do it but they are doing it for a week.

We also asked what everyone did during the no video games challenge. There was a large variety of things people did. We saw that most people went outside and watched movies. A lot of people played a lot chess and read books. Some people listened to music, baked, drew or played with there siblings.
